## Notice

The BBC is looking to contract with a Travel Management Company (TMC) to support the booking, management, and optimisation of business travel. The contract will include air, rail, hotel and ancillary travel services (e.g. meeting room bookings) for domestic and international travel. This procurement is for the provision of a Travel Management Company for the benefit of the BBC Group as a whole. This includes both BBC Public Service (funded by the licence fee) and commercial subsidiaries in the UK, as well as International Bureaux where appropriate. In addition, pricing will also be requested during the tender process for BBC Studios overseas locations. The published contract value therefore represents the maximum anticipated spend across the BBC Group as a whole for the entire 5 year contract duration. The successful Supplier will be responsible for delivering a comprehensive travel solution that ensures value for money, policy compliance, duty of care, and a high standard of customer service. Services must be accessible via multiple channels, including an online booking tool, dedicated account management, and 24/7 traveller support. Key service requirements include: - Booking and management of travel reservations in line with the BBC's travel policy - Provision of an intuitive, compliant online booking and approval system - Access to competitive fares and rates across all travel categories - Traveller support services, including emergency assistance and disruption management - Duty of care provision, including traveller tracking and risk management - Management information and reporting, including spend, carbon emissions, and compliance data - Implementation, transition, and ongoing account management services - Support for sustainability objectives, including carbon reporting - Proactive support for travel reduction and demand management initiatives aligned to BBC cost-saving objectives The estimated volume of travel will vary over the contract term and will include multiple user groups and locations. The successful Supplier must demonstrate the capacity and capability to scale services in line with demand. Services are to be delivered across the BBC's organisation and must comply with all applicable legislation, including data protection, health and safety, and modern slavery requirements. The scope may extend across the wider BBC Group, including commercial subsidiaries and overseas entities. The estimated contract value represents the maximum anticipated value across the BBC Group over the term of the contract and does not constitute a guarantee of spend, with the BBC currently intending that actual expenditure will be lower. The estimated contract value also includes spend by commercial subsidiaries and other BBC Group entities, meaning that not all expenditure under the contract will be funded by the licence fee. Actual usage and spend may vary across entities. The Supplier must be capable of delivering a consistent and compliant service across a diverse, multi-entity organisation, including UK and international operations. It should be noted that VAT does not apply to Air or Rail bookings. Due to the confidential nature of this procurement, all interested suppliers must enter into a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A) prior to accessing the tender documents. The NDA will be provided upon expression of interest and must be completed and returned before documentation is shared.

### Lot Information

Lot 1

Options: In the event of increased volumes, the BBC reserves the right to directly award similar goods, services, or works to the successful supplier(s) during the term of the contract.

Renewal: There are two 12-month options. The BBC may, at its discretion, extend the Contract for such period(s) as it determines, up to the maximum aggregate extension period of 24 months.
